The Philadelphia Eagles are less than 12 hours away from returning to the field for a primetime matchup against the Packers on NBC.
The Birds are the favorite and will look to move to 10-1 on the season while maintaining their lead in the NFC.
Jalen Hurts continues to cement his status for a new contract, and at the same time, Jonathan Gannon’s retooled defense regained its form after being shredded in back-to-back weeks.
Here’s your updated 53-man roster for Week 12.
